"Fantastic support"

About: Royal Alexandra Hospital / Community Maternity Unit

(as the patient),

Since being discharged from hospital after the birth of my baby boy I’ve been under the careful attention of 2 community midwifes (stephanie & Lorna) both midwifes have been fantastic in supporting me through breastfeeding when I couldn’t get my attachment correct. I also really struggled with the fact my baby started losing weight and became very emotional over this however I felt completely listened to over my anxieties and was reassured that I was doing great (which as a 1st time mum ment a lot) both midwifes we’re knowledgable, professional yet approachable and a credit to the nhs, we’ve now been discharged from their service and my baby’s weight is on the way up again thanks to the both of them.
